Kurokawa Masaki Kurokinsai Kiyomizu Chawan
Best handcrafted matcha bowl for tea enthusiasts seeking traditional Japanese elegance.
This handcrafted bowl elevates your daily matcha ritual with a striking matte black and bronze-gold finish. While its traditional Kyō-yaki aesthetic demands a more deliberate, meditative approach to tea preparation, the unique octagonal foot provides a tactile stability that makes it far more practical than standard, slippery ceramics.

Performance breakdown
Artisanal Craftsmanship
Hand-finished Kyō-yaki detailing reflects authentic Kyoto ceramic heritage.
Ergonomic Handling
The classic wan-nari shape provides a secure, comfortable grip for whisking.
Aesthetic Impact
Striking bronze-gold highlights create a sophisticated focal point for tea rituals.
Maintenance Ease
Hand-wash only requirements demand careful handling to preserve the delicate finish.
Whisking Stability
The unique octagonal foot provides excellent balance during vigorous matcha preparation.
Versatility
Perfect for ceremonial matcha, though its size limits other beverage uses.
